Step 3 of 3 – The News Post
This is where you will be creating the actual news post. Start with typing in a Story Title. The story title should ALWAYS be the same as the headline of the story you link to. So do not edit the original title or create your own headlines unless the original doesn’t make any sense when posted on N4G. Also please remove any exclamation marks from the headline if any.

But overall, gameplay is the most important. A game can be photorealistic but without great gameplay it will still be subpar.
Great gameplay can stand the test of time. A good example of this is the game Tetris. Very primitive graphics but great gameplay.
Good graphics are also very subjective to the time the game is released. I still think some games are great that have been released over ten years ago. But from a graphics standpoint they are horrible.
